LUSAKA lawyer Makebi Zulu has alleged that the ruling party sponsored the protest by some students against former president Edgar Lungu at the Supreme Court on Wednesday. A multitude of University of Zambia and Evelyn Hone College students protested outside the Supreme Court grounds on Wednesday as Lungu appeared before the Constitutional Court for the eligibility case.
